創(chuàng)建 SSL 連接:
mysqli_ssl_set() 函數(shù)用于創(chuàng)建 SSL 安全連接。然而,該函數(shù)只有在啟用 OpenSSL 支持時才有效。
注釋:該函數(shù)必須在 mysqli_real_connect() 之前調(diào)用。
注釋:在 PHP 5.3.3 之前的版本,MySQL Native Driver 不支持 SSL。自 PHP 5.3+ 起,在微軟 Windows 上默認啟用 MySQL Native Driver。
參數(shù) | 描述 |
---|---|
connection | 必需。規(guī)定要使用的 MySQL 連接。 |
key | 必需。規(guī)定密鑰文件的路徑名。 |
cert | 必需。規(guī)定認證文件的路徑名。 |
ca | 必需。規(guī)定認證授權(quán)文件的路徑名。 |
capath | 必需。規(guī)定包含 PEM 格式的可信 SSL CA 認證的目錄的路徑名。 |
cipher | 必需。規(guī)定用于 SSL 加密的可用密碼列表。 |
返回值: | 總是返回 TRUE。如果 SSL 安裝不正確,當您嘗試連接的時候,mysqli_real_connect() 將返回一個錯誤。 |
---|---|
PHP 版本: | 5+ |